21xrx.com
2024-05-19 13:39:55 Sunday
登录
文章检索 我的文章 写文章
C语言中如何进行从左到右的运算顺序
2023-06-16 20:18:21 深夜i     --     --
C语言 运算顺序 左结合 右结合 优先级 结合性 括号 四则运算 递增 递减

在C语言中,表达式的运算顺序是根据运算符的优先级和结合性来确定的。对于表达式中同优先级的运算符,其结合性决定了运算顺序是从左往右还是从右往左。一般来说,我们所熟知的四则运算(加减乘除)都是从左往右进行的。

在C语言中,左结合的运算符包括加号+、减号-、乘号*、除号/、取模%、逻辑与&&、逻辑或||等。而右结合的运算符只有指针符号* 和递增(递减)运算符++(--)。

需要注意的是,如果不确定运算顺序,建议使用括号进行明确的分组,以保证计算结果的准确性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复